The Hitch Receiver Extension from Buyers Products provides more clearance between your vehicle and your trailer. This feature lets you install a bike rack that will clear your mounted spare tire. The extension is available in several sizes and accepts all 2 in. hitch accessories. It features a cast steel collar and corrosion-resistant black powder coating. Important: A hitch extension will reduce your towing capacity by one-third.

Powder coating is an advanced dry finishing process where finely ground particles of pigment and resin are electrostatically charged and sprayed onto the electrically grounded component. The charged powder particles adhere to the surface until heated and fused into a smooth coating in a curing oven. This process creates a finish that is significantly more durable and resistant to various environmental factors compared to conventional liquid paint. The benefits of a powder-coat finish are numerous: exceptional resistance to corrosion from road salts, moisture, and chemical exposure; superior abrasion and scratch resistance, which is critical for an item frequently subjected to impacts and friction; and excellent UV stability, preventing fading and chalking when exposed to prolonged sunlight. Secure Attachment: The 0.656-Inch Mounting Hole
The precise diameter of the mounting hole, specified at 0.656 inches, is a critical dimension for ensuring secure attachment of the hitch receiver extension. This size is meticulously calibrated to accommodate standard 5/8-inch diameter hitch pins (typically 0.625 inches or 16mm), which are universally used with 2-inch receiver hitches. The slight tolerance between the 0.656-inch hole and the 0.625-inch pin is intentional, allowing for easy insertion and removal of the pin while minimizing excessive play. A properly fitting hitch pin, secured with a cotter pin or locking clip, is the primary means by which the extension is prevented from sliding out of the vehicle's receiver. Critical Performance Consideration: Towing Capacity Reduction
One of the most paramount technical considerations when utilizing any hitch receiver extension is the inherent reduction in the towing capacity of the vehicle's receiver hitch. The Buyers Products 12-inch extension, like all such devices, introduces an additional leverage point that significantly amplifies the forces acting on the original receiver. The specification states a reduction of the maximum hitch capacity by one-third (33%), which is a critical factor for user safety and equipment longevity. This reduction applies to both the Maximum Gross Trailer Weight (M.G.T.W.) and the Maximum Tongue Weight (M.T.W.).
The Physics of Leverage and Bending Moments:
When an extension is inserted, the distance from the vehicle's frame attachment points to the point where the trailer or accessory attaches is increased. This increased lever arm, even for a modest 12 inches, dramatically magnifies the bending moment exerted on the vehicle's original receiver hitch and its mounting structure. The tongue weight of the trailer, which acts as a downward vertical force, now applies a significantly greater rotational force (torque) at the point where the original receiver tube connects to the vehicle's frame. This amplified bending moment places increased stress on the welds, bolts, and structural components of the vehicle's hitch system, potentially exceeding its design limits if not properly accounted for. Dynamic forces encountered during braking, acceleration, and maneuvering, such as bumps or sway, further exacerbate these stresses, converting static loads into peak dynamic loads that are considerably higher.
Impact on Gross Trailer Weight (M.G.T.W.) and Tongue Weight (M.T.W.):
The one-third reduction directly translates to both M.G.T.W. and M.T.W. For example, if a vehicle's original hitch is rated for a 9,000 lbs M.G.T.W. and 900 lbs M.T.W., using this 12-inch extension would reduce those capacities to approximately 6,000 lbs M.G.T.W. and 600 lbs M.T.W. respectively. It is crucial for users to consult their vehicle's owner's manual and the hitch manufacturer's specifications to determine the original capacities and then apply the appropriate reduction. Exceeding these reduced capacities can lead to catastrophic failure of the hitch components, loss of trailer control, severe accidents, and potential legal liabilities. The increased leverage also makes the entire towing system more susceptible to sway and instability, particularly with poorly balanced trailers or in adverse weather conditions.
Mitigation and Best Practices:
Users must meticulously adhere to these reduced capacity ratings. It is recommended to err on the side of caution and maintain a significant safety margin below the calculated reduced maximums. Regular inspection of all hitch components—the extension, the original receiver, the hitch pin, and the trailer coupler—for any signs of wear, deformation, cracking, or corrosion is imperative. Proper distribution of load on the trailer to achieve the recommended tongue weight (typically 10-15% of the M.G.T.W.) is even more critical when using an extension, as imbalances will have a more pronounced effect. For applications approaching the reduced limits, consideration should be given to alternative solutions or consulting a professional towing specialist.
Installation, Operation, and Maintenance Protocols
Installation of the 12-inch hitch receiver extension is straightforward, following standard hitch accessory protocols. The extension's solid shank is inserted into the vehicle's 2-inch receiver tube until the alignment holes match. A standard 5/8-inch hitch pin is then passed through both the receiver and the extension, secured by a cotter pin or locking mechanism. Subsequently, the desired 2-inch hitch accessory (e.g., bike rack, cargo carrier, or hitch ball mount) is inserted into the extension's external receiver tube and similarly secured with a hitch pin. During operation, particularly when towing, it is crucial to ensure all connections are tight and secure, and that the reduced towing capacity is strictly observed. Routine maintenance involves periodic inspection for any signs of wear, rust, or damage, especially at the pinholes and weld points. The powder-coat finish should be kept clean to maximize its protective capabilities. Any visible damage or excessive play in the connections necessitates immediate cessation of use and professional assessment to ensure continued safety and structural integrity.
